What is Prototyping Tools?
Prototyping tools are a category of software applications that allow designers and product developers to create preliminary versions of a product, known as prototypes. These tools are essential in the design and development cycle, as they help teams visualize concepts, communicate ideas, and test functionalities before committing to full-scale production. By simulating how a product will look and function, prototyping tools provide crucial insights into user interaction and experience, ultimately improving the product's usability and effectiveness.
Key Takeaways
- Prototyping tools enable designers to create interactive models of products for user testing and feedback.
- These tools help in identifying design flaws early, saving time and resources in the development process.
- They facilitate collaboration between team members, stakeholders, and clients by offering a visual representation of concepts.
- Common features of prototyping tools include drag-and-drop interfaces, pre-built templates, and compatibility with other design software.
- Popular prototyping tools include Adobe XD, Figma, Sketch, InVision, and Axure RP.
Types of Prototyping Tools
Prototyping tools can be broadly categorized based on their functionalities and the type of design workflow they support. Some tools focus on low-fidelity wireframing, which provides simple sketches of the interface layout, while others are geared towards high-fidelity mockups that include detailed graphics and interactive features. Choosing the right prototyping tool depends on the project's scope, team setup, and specific design requirements.
The Role of Prototyping in Agile Development
In an agile development environment, prototyping plays a vital role in maintaining flexibility and responsiveness to change. By providing rapid iterations and continuous improvements based on user feedback, prototyping aligns with agile's core principles of iterative progress and stakeholder collaboration. This dynamic approach reduces the risk of major design overhauls and keeps the project on a steady path towards launch.
How Prototyping Tools Impact User Experience Design
User experience (UX) design thrives on understanding how users interact with a product. Prototyping tools allow designers to put their hypotheses to the test in a real-world context. By mimicking the end-user experience, these tools offer valuable data on usability, guiding decisions that enhance user satisfaction and engagement. As a result, products that undergo thorough prototyping are more likely to resonate with their target audience.
The Bottom Line
Prototyping tools are an indispensable aspect of modern design and development workflows. They bridge the gap between initial concepts and final products, ensuring that ideas are not only feasible but also optimized for the best user experience. For startups, digital agencies, and eCommerce brands, leveraging these tools can make a significant difference in time-to-market, product quality, and customer satisfaction. Understanding and utilizing prototyping tools not only improves the design process but also aligns the product closer to market needs, positioning the brand for success.